As a Paediatric Registrar but also as a parent, allergy is something that greatly interested me. I wanted to ensure I fully understood the problems my patients present with, and to provide them with the best, most up to date evidence-based care I possibly can. I felt completing the MSc in Allergy would help me to achieve this and I had heard excellent things about course at the University of Southampton, so I enrolled.

I enjoyed the variety of learning styles and the relevance of the content of each module. There was a lovely mix of basic science, practical skills, patient encounters, research, and latest guidelines all delivered by expert speakers.

This course is beautifully tailored to educate all members of a multidisciplinary team about the background of, current best practice in, and management of patients with allergies. It additionally provides you with the opportunity to learn essential generic research and teaching skills.

I largely studied away from the University campus, visiting only for the taught modules but I found the offsite access to the library and student support via Blackboard excellent. One of the best parts about studying at Southampton was the fantastic support I received from the course faculty and the additional experience, learning and management opportunities I had whilst I was the course student representative. I did this for two years and it provided me with a fantastic insight into the hard work that goes into organising, structuring, marketing and managing a university course.

The teaching is fantastic and engaging, and the faculty are incredibly approachable and supportive. I am very grateful to have studied at Southampton and I would encourage anyone with an interest in allergy to enrol on this course.

I am hoping to go on to hold a consultant post in general paediatrics with a special interest in allergy and I know my MSc will help with that process as well as with my understanding and managing my future patients.
